Psychiatric Mental Health Curriculum

The Doctor of Nursing Practice (DNP) curriculum consists of the DNP core coursework (information systems and patient care technology, epidemiology, analytical methods, translating research into practice, and health policy), a DNP Scholarly Project, the Psychiatric Mental Health Nurse Practitioner specialty coursework, and the clinical specialty core.  The Psychiatric Mental Health Nurse Practitioner core coursework focuses on primary care services to the psychiatric-mental health population. PMH-ARNPs are prepared to assess, diagnose, and treat individuals and families with psychiatric disorders or the potential for such disorders using their full scope of therapeutic skills, including the prescription of medication and administration of psychotherapy.

Total semester credit hours: 90

Class schedule: For the most part, classes are held on one evening and one full day each week. Class schedule changes every term, your classes may fall on a different day for other terms. There may be a few daytime courses in the summer and January terms.

Summer 2023 8 credits
NURS 700 Advanced Practice Roles (2)
NURS 701 Theoretical Foundations and Evidence-Based Practice (3)
NURS 702 Information Systems and Patient Care Technology (3)

Fall 2023 9 credits 
NURS 703 Organizational and Systems Leadership (3)
NURS 720 Analytical Methods (Research I) (3)
NURS 721 Epidemiology and Biostatistics (3)

January 2024 3 credits
NURS 704 Policy and Politics: Implications for Health Care (3)

Spring 2024 9 credits 
NURS 730 Advanced Pathophysiology (3)
NURS 731 Advanced Pharmacotherapeutics (3)
NURS 734 Evaluation and Outcomes Research (Research II) (3)

Summer 2024 6 credits
NURS 732 Advanced Physical Assessment (4)
NURS 733 Advanced Health Promotion (2)

Fall 2024 12 credits – Tuition: $13,776
NURS 651 Psychopharmacology Across the Lifespan (3)
NURS 652 Management of Substance-related and Addictive Disorders (2)
NURS 653 PMHNP I Assessment, Diagnosis and Management Across the Lifespan (7) (180 clinical hours)

January 2025 3 credits
NURS 705 Clinical Resource Management (3)

Spring 2025 11 credits
NURS 654 PMHNP II Assessment, Diagnosis and Management (7) (180 clinical hours)
NURS 790 Translating Research (3)
NURS 791 Proposal Seminar (1) (60 practicum hours)

Summer 2025 7 credits 
NURS 792 DNP Project I (2) (120 practicum hours)
NURS 655 PMHNP III Psychotherapies across the life span (5) (120 clinical hours)

Fall 2025 10 credits
NURS 793 DNP Project II (2) (120 practicum hours)
NURS 656 PMHNP IV Psychotherapies across the lifespan (5) (120 clinical hours)
NURS 712 Trauma Informed Care (3)

January 2026 4 credits
NURS 794 DNP Project III (2) (120 practicum hours)
NURS 750 Primary Care for Psych (2)

Spring 2026 8 credits
NURS 657 PMHNP capstone (4) (1 seminar and 3 clinical credits) (180 clinical hours)
NURS 799 DNP Scholarly Project IV (3)
NURS 795 Transition to DNP Practice (1)
